Approx 4 years It is officially Katrina’s turn, just look at that face! Looking at these photos our hearts ache that she hasn’t been snapped up yet, how can anyone resist that little scruffy face? This gorgeous mummy has given absolutely everything to her tiny pups and now that they’ve all found wonderful forever homes, it is now her turn. A lovely lady and friend, named Stella, found Katrina after she’d been dumped and left to fend for herself and take care of her tiny babies. Who would do this? Despite everything she has been through, she was the most gentle, patient and incredible mum. She’s one of the sweetest, most loving girls you could ever meet. She’s fantastic with other dogs and just has the gentlest loving spirit. Katrina is looking for a quiet, semi-rural or rural home, a secure garden is a must, ideally with plenty of grass for some well deserved zoomies. She will need someone who is home most of the day and truly understands that rescue dogs need time, love, and patience to transition into family pets. She loves her doggy friends so she’d love another friendly dog in the home to play with, but even more importantly, to learn from and copy. Katrina can live with dog-savvy cats too This stunning little sweetie is 100% ready to start her new life. As you can imagine, each one of our dogs is very precious to us, they haven’t had the best start in life and therefore it is absolutely crucial we find the right homes for them. When you complete a registration form, please tell us as much as you can about why you are looking to adopt a dog and how you think you can meet their needs. Every dog is an individual and our amazing rehoming team will know exactly what type of home each dog needs to thrive. For example, will the dog cope with a small garden or is it the type of dog who needs to live in a rural environment? Will the dog enjoy being around children, or is it best suited to an adult only home? Will it cope sharing a home with other pets, or is it best as an only dog? Are you outdoorsy types who like to go hiking, or would you prefer a dog who is happy to snuggle up on the sofa with you? Our rehoming team will be very familiar with the needs of each of our dogs and the information you provide on your application form will help them to match you with the right dog.
